About this opportunity

Location: Field-based, Switzerland-wide #LI-HybridPurpose of the role:The Sales & Marketing Manager leads and drives the sales and marketing strategy for Rare Neurological Diseases in Switzerland. They understand the patient, accounts and market needs as well as untapped business opportunities while exploring economic and clinical influence to improve healthcare delivery and accelerate patient access. In this role, you are responsible for key account management at national level, managing the business relationship and activities with key accounts and relevant stakeholders. You will develop a deep understanding of customer challenges with respect to patients, identifying and implementing solutions that enhance patient care. In addition, you will also own the marketing activities for this area by translating the insights into brand and tactical plans, coordinating local promotional initiatives, and ensuring alignment between field execution and overall marketing strategy.

Your responsibilities include, but are not limited to:Build Swiss Rare Neurological Disease roadmap, defining the strategic approach to address estimated patient pool and translate it into actionable account strategies and measurable business objectivesDrive sales, product promotion and development in the designated accounts and their respective referral networks to achieve sales broader performance targets for assigned territory and sales objectivesDevelop customer development strategy, dedicated Key Account Management action plans, aligns on account objectives and executesAnalyze market situation, including competitive intelligence activities on key accounts and competitors. How we calculate "similar"

No black box, no LLM guesswork: a deterministic score built from four normalized attributes. Here's this role's own peer group at different match levels, so you can see the mechanism, not just the result.

Every comparison starts from the same 100-point budget: 25 for working in the same function, 40 for the same therapeutic area, 20 for the same or adjacent seniority, 15 for the same country. A dimension we can't confirm on both sides contributes nothing, never a guess, never a free pass.

Unmatched or unknown dimensions score exactly the same: 0 points, never a partial guess. A role we know almost nothing about beyond its function bottoms out at 25%; it never inflates to 100% just because there's little to compare against. Seniority uses a defined ladder (Associate → Manager → Associate Director → Senior → Principal → Director → Senior Director → Executive/VP) so "Director" and "Senior Director" count as adjacent, but "Director" and "Executive/VP" do not.
